Imagine you work as a network architect consultant with GoodHealthProvider, a healthcare provider located at Long Beach, California. The IT environment consists of five (5) servers and 120 computers, 32 of which are laptops. The facility has five (5) stack switches located throughout the building, all connecting to an eight-port GIGAswitch. The CIO of the company informs you that their operations involve daily transmission of a huge amount of data and transactions. These systems require high levels of data protection and availability to ensure business resiliency in the event of an interruption and comply with the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A) regulations. The key requirements in this assignment are to assess the risks, develop a highly available disaster recovery plan, and develop a business continuity plan.
Write a four to six (4-6) page paper in which you:
Perform a risk assessment to identify and analyze at least five (5) risks (technical and / or unique to the geography) that can potentially impact the organization.
Examine the primary and secondary impacts of an interruption in normal operations in a business impact analysis (BIA) for the risks identified. Use a chart to represent your BIA. Click here to access the BIA template.
Create a fault-tolerant, secured, and highly available disaster recovery plan in which you include cloud components. Depict graphically the network architecture layout of your plan using Visio or an open source tool such as Dia. Note: The graphically depicted solution is not included in the required page length.
Develop a business continuity plan for the risks you have identified in Question 1.
Use at least three (3) quality resources in this assignment. Note: Wikipedia and similar Websites do not qualify as quality resources.
